Involved in movement, structural support, shape-change, construction, changes in cytoplasmic consistency, etc. Made up of and tubulin (polarized) Microtubule associated proteins (maps): polymerizes and stabilizes the structure. Mutations can cause microtubule collapsing --> tangled amyloid fibres. Degenerative diseases like alzheimer"s (mutation in tau, related to maps) Treatment: ache inhibitors (slows degradation of synaptic ach), Galantamine (augments nicotinic receptors for ach), rivastigmine (ache inhibitor and for dementia) Intracellular vesicular transport by kinesin (anterograde) and dynein (retrograde) Makes up components of centrioles, basal bodies, cilia and flagella. Drugs affecting polymerization of microtubules can be used for cancer therapy (inhibits mitotic cell division by preventing spindle formation) Provides mechanical support to cells; not polarized (no + and - end) Keratins: ~20 proteins in the epithelia for different types (i. e. hair, nail, feathers, etc. Provides defense against abrasions and loss of water and heat. Desmin (skeletin): found in smooth muscle and in the z-disks (skeletal and cardiac)
